入选标准
- •Publicly funded municipal recreation and sport facilities (not individuals) were eligible to participate if they: 1. Had not been involved in an intervention to improve their food environment since 2010
- •2. Offered food/beverages through vending machines and/or a concession
- •3. Had the ability to change their food environment
- •4. Offered recreational programming, preferably to children
排除标准
- •Municipal recreation and sport facilities in each province that have recently taken action (within 5 years of study initiation) to change their facility food environment or participated in programs targeting change in the food environment
